Comprehensive Guide to roth ira withdrawal statement

What is the Roth IRA Withdrawal Statement?

The Roth IRA Withdrawal Statement is a critical document that allows Roth IRA holders, beneficiaries, and trustees to request distributions from Roth IRA accounts. This form serves to maintain accurate records of withdrawals and ensure compliance with IRS guidelines.
Any individual who holds a Roth IRA, a beneficiary of a Roth IRA, or a trustee is eligible to use this form. The primary use of the form relates to documenting the reason for withdrawal and the specific amount being requested, which can be pivotal for tax reporting purposes.

Purpose and Benefits of the Roth IRA Withdrawal Statement

The purpose of the Roth IRA Withdrawal Statement extends beyond simply requesting funds. Filing this withdrawal statement provides several advantages, including mitigating tax implications and facilitating easy processing through proper documentation.
Submitting this document accurately is paramount to avoid penalties from the IRS. Accurate completion ensures that the distributor can take advantage of the tax-free growth benefits associated with Roth IRAs.

Key Features of the Roth IRA Withdrawal Statement

This form includes several key features essential for processing withdrawals efficiently. It consists of fillable fields requiring personal information such as the name, address, and Social Security number of the Roth IRA holder.
Moreover, the completion of this application necessitates the indication of the reason for withdrawal. It also allows users to make elections regarding withholding, which can impact how much tax is withheld from the distribution.

Who Needs the Roth IRA Withdrawal Statement?

The Roth IRA Withdrawal Statement is necessary for various parties involved in the process of fund distribution. Roth IRA holders must fill out this form to access their funds, while beneficiaries may need it to request distributions on behalf of the account holder.
Custodians and trustees are also required to complete this form in specific scenarios, ensuring that all parties are adhering to IRS regulations during the withdrawal process.

How to Fill Out the Roth IRA Withdrawal Statement Online (Step-by-Step)

Filling out the Roth IRA Withdrawal Statement online can be straightforward if done correctly. Here’s a step-by-step guide:
  • Access the Roth IRA Withdrawal Statement on a reliable platform.
  • Enter your personal details, including your name and Social Security number.
  • Specify the amount you wish to withdraw and the reason for this withdrawal.
  • Make any necessary elections concerning withholdings.
  • Review the document for accuracy before submitting.
Common pitfalls include skipping required fields and not reviewing the document, which can lead to rejections that delay your withdrawal.

Submitting Your Roth IRA Withdrawal Statement

Once the Roth IRA Withdrawal Statement has been completed, it must be submitted through established channels. Typical submission methods include e-filing and mailing the completed form to the appropriate institution managing the Roth IRA.
Both methods come with different potential fees and processing times; therefore, it's essential to choose the method that aligns with your needs for prompt access to funds.

Consequences of Errors or Failure to Submit the Roth IRA Withdrawal Statement

Errors or delays in submitting the Roth IRA Withdrawal Statement can result in significant consequences. Penalties for late filing or inaccuracies can detract from the benefits of the Roth IRA, leading to unexpected tax liabilities.
Common mistakes to avoid include entering incorrect personal details or forgetting to sign the form, which can trigger a rejection and prolong access to funds.

The Roth IRA Withdrawal Statement can be utilized by Roth IRA holders, beneficiaries, and trustees authorized to request distributions. It's essential to ensure that you meet eligibility criteria based on your role.
There are no specific deadlines tied to the Roth IRA Withdrawal Statement itself. However, it’s advisable to submit it well ahead of the intended withdrawal date and consider any tax implications that may arise from distributions.
After completing the form in pdfFiller, you can save it for your records or submit it directly to the financial institution managing the Roth IRA account. Ensure you check with them for specific submission guidelines.
Typically, no additional documents are required to submit the Roth IRA Withdrawal Statement. However, depending on your circumstances, the financial institution may request identification or further documentation.
Common mistakes include leaving required fields blank, incorrect information in personal details, not signing the form, or misunderstanding the distribution reasons. Double-check all entries to avoid these pitfalls.
Processing times for Roth IRA withdrawal requests may vary by institution. Generally, expect processing to take anywhere from a few days to a couple of weeks, depending on the institution's policies.
